Output d492625f157337309bd9c944f17f4cb93e4901d9b5ed73ebae694b67ef0ab942:2

value
2544968929
script pubkey
OP_0 OP_PUSHBYTES_32 ccb30f060c621d3163976a13dffec8b8c1e1658b01a3a4873dd2e88cac03a14c
address
bc1qejes7psvvgwnzcuhdgfallkghrq7zevtqx36fpea6t5getqr59xqj8h8ft
transaction
d492625f157337309bd9c944f17f4cb93e4901d9b5ed73ebae694b67ef0ab942
confirmations
310599
spent
true